❓ Frequently Asked Questions (SOLUSD FAQ)

How do you read the SOLUSD liquidation heatmap?

High-density colour clusters mark where the model places retail stop-loss and margin-call concentration. On SOLUSD right now, with price around 104.45, that band runs from 102.16 to 104.60. Read those as levels to keep your own stop away from rather than as targets — we measured our levels against a control and they do not predict which way price moves.

What is Cumulative Volume Delta (CVD) for SOLUSD?

Cumulative Volume Delta estimates the net buy versus sell pressure behind SOLUSD from its price and volume. Divergences between price direction and modelled CVD can flag absorption and exhaustion, which is context rather than a signal.

Where should I put my stop when trading SOLUSD?

Size the stop from SOLUSD's own volatility first and place it beyond the obvious shelf rather than on it — the swing low everyone can see is where the orders pile up. The engine is currently tracking 20 unmitigated fair value gaps on SOLUSD alongside the cluster bands, and the useful move is to sit outside those pockets rather than inside them.
